What to expect from the first step.
What information should I send?
Include the flooring type, rooms, existing floor, approximate size, project postal code, stairs, removal, known subfloor concerns, desired timing, and whether the new flooring has already been purchased.
Should I upload photos?
Photos of the rooms, existing flooring, transitions, stairs, product labels, boxes, damage, and visible subfloor conditions can make the initial review more useful.
What happens after I submit the form?
The project information is reviewed so material stage, service fit, missing details, measurement needs, and the next appropriate step can be identified.
Can I request installation only?
Yes. Select whether the material is already purchased or whether you plan to purchase it after installation requirements are confirmed.
